How do you break a YouTube addiction?

How to get over your YouTube addiction

  1. Consider watching a video as a reward. Every time you finish a task (e.g., one homework assignment or chore), you can “reward” yourself with one video.
  2. Only watch videos from creators you are subscribed to.
  3. Uninstall the app.
  4. Apply a time lock.

What is YouTube rabbit hole?

How watching one video turns in to a three hour video-binge. Colloquially known as the YouTube ‘Rabbit hole’ which describes the process of watching endless YouTube videos but a closer look in the the YouTube recommendation algorithm will reveal how this happens.

Can you get addicted to YouTube?

Common symptoms of addiction are; an inability to stop using, negative health effects, obsessive behavior and it is used to cope with outside problems. YouTube could be addictive if the content provides enough stimulus for the users to exhibit addiction symptoms and a neurological reaction that is consistent with addiction.

How do experts define addiction?

Experts define addiction as a complex condition during which a compulsive substance or act takes control of your brain and your life, even when you know it causes more problems than it’s worth. Think about how often you watch YouTube videos and when you’ve been able to spend time without them.
